Purport
02 v. t. To intend to show; to intend; to mean; to signify; to import; -- often with an object clause or infinitive.
imp. & p. p.
Purported; p. pr. & vb. n.
Purporting
-
1.
To intend to show; to intend; to mean; to signify; to import; -- often with an object clause or infinitive.“They in most grave and solemn wise unfolded Matter which little purported.” — Rowe.
